Did you know your employer also pays tax on your salary? It costs the employer 69,250 FCFA to pay you 545,000 FCFA. In other words, every time you spend 10 FCFA of your hard-earned money, 4.60 FCFA goes to the government.
Real tax rate
40.8%
So, with you and the employer both paying tax, what used to be a 33.3% tax rate now rises to 40.8%, meaning your real tax rate is actually 7.5% higher than what it seemed at first.
Summary
If you make 13,080,000 FCFA a year living in Cameroon, you will be taxed 4,358,712 FCFA. That means that your net pay will be 8,721,288 FCFA per year, or 726,774 FCFA per month. Your average tax rate is 33.3% and your marginal tax rate is 39.1%. This marginal tax rate means that your immediate additional income will be taxed at this rate. For instance, an increase of 100 FCFA in your salary will be taxed 39.12 FCFA, hence, your net pay will only increase by 60.88 FCFA.
Bonus Example
A 1,000 FCFA bonus will generate an extra 609 FCFA of net incomes. A 5,000 FCFA bonus will generate an extra 3,044 FCFA of net incomes.
